워크 플로우 패턴이란 무엇입니까?
워크 플로 패턴은 작업 순서 또는 작업 순서입니다. 워크 플로 패턴은 두 가지 매개 변수로 구성됩니다. 즉, 워크 플로 프로세스에서 작업이 서로 관련되는 방법과 워크 플로 프로세스 중에 의사 결정을 실행할 수있는 기회가 있습니다. 워크 플로우 패턴은 종종 플로우 차트 내에 정의되고 배치 된 일련의 논리적 선택으로 시각적으로 표시됩니다. 작업 작업은 자동화에 의해 수행되거나 작업자가 수동으로 작업을 수행 할 수 있습니다. 흐름의 논리적 프로세스는 두 경우 모두 동일합니다.
순차적 인 워크 플로우 패턴에서 기존 작업이 순차적 인 순서로 진행될 때까지 다음 단계를 완료 할 수 없습니다. 순차적 인 워크 플로우 패턴은 A에서 B로 C로 표시 될 수 있습니다. 작업자가 작업을 수행함에 따라 해당 작업자는 완료된 작업을 다른 작업자에게 전달할 수 있습니다. 다음 작업자가 공정의 다른 단계를 완료하거나 작업을 다음 생산 단계로 보냅니다.
작업자의 선택이 하나만으로 제한되는 경우 워크 플로 패턴은 암시 적 종료이므로 "배타적"이라고합니다. 작업자는 A에서 B로만 진행할 수 있으며 더 이상 진행할 수 없습니다. 작업자가 둘 이상의 선택 항목을 사용할 수있는 경우 프로세스를 "명시 적 선택 패턴"이라고합니다.이 시나리오에서는 작업이 A에서 B 또는 C 또는 D로 진행될 수 있습니다. 프로세스는 A 또는 B 또는 C에서 D로 다른 방향으로 진행될 수도 있습니다.
병렬 워크 플로 패턴은 여러 작업자가 동시에 결정을 내릴 필요없이 작업을 수행 할 때 발생합니다. 예를 들어, 자재 라인을 조립 라인의 작업자 그룹으로 옮기는 작업자가 한 명있을 수 있습니다. 이러한 작업자는 모두 스택 내에서 개별 항목을 A-B 및 C와 같은 방식으로 처리합니다. 병렬 워크 플로의 다른 예에서 한 명 이상의 작업자가 작업을 완료 한 다음 한 명의 작업자에게 라우팅 될 수 있습니다 워크 플로우의 다음 단계에서 이 병렬 워크 플로 패턴의 예는 A와 B에서 C로 나타납니다.
작업자가 논리적 결정을 실행해야하는 단계를 완료하면 병렬 분할이됩니다. 워크 플로에서 작업은 새로운 워크 플로 패턴으로 분할 된 다음 조립 프로세스에서 다시 결합 될 수 있습니다. 워크 플로 스트림이 분할되어 다시 한 번 다시 제공되므로 패턴은 A에서 B로, C에서 다시 A로 돌아올 수 있습니다.